After discovering a burglar... For years, it's been tradition that Aaron Tyler (Johnathon Schaech, PROM NIGHT) has his buddies over for a weekly poker game. This Monday, however, is a little unusual. After discovering a burglar in the kitchen, Aaron and his friends accidentally kill the intruder and, rather than breach their one true refuge from the real world, decide to dispose of the body without involving the authorities. But the burglar may not have been alone, and the witness seems to be exacting a grisly revenge. Judy Reyes (SCRUBS), Johnny Messner (RUNNING SCARED), Loren Dean (ENEMY OF THE STATE), and Lori Heuring (MULHOLLAND DR.) star in this tense thriller. [More]
